If you ever wondered where the “Got milk?” phrase originated from, look no further, this legendary commercial gave birth to that so over used phrase on the Internet.

This ad was first published in 1993, and it starred Sean Whalen as a history nerd having a peaceful dinner, making himself a big fat peanut butter sandwich while listening to classical music radio, and just as he takes a big fat bite of his peanut masterpiece a radio trivia interrupts with the question Sean knows the answer to - “Who shot Alexander Hamilton in that famous duel?”, and his phone rings. The history nerd knows who killed him, and trivia people called him but…

Peanut butter got him mumbling and he’s got no milk to wash it down and his time is up, no money for him. “Got milk?” phrase ends this ad, setting up a Internet avalanche we all know - all those “Got whatever” things were inspired by this one.
